Birddog,
Have you purchased the TPWD Annual Use Permit? You may want to get the permit as it comes with the map book. That book has all of the WMAs which list if it has water fowl hunting.
The other book you may want to purchase is the Texas Waterfowl, put out by Texas Fish & Game. Academy has them and it will get you started.

Other than Granger WMA, the private landowners farm ponds usually hold good amount of ducks in the Austin-area each year and it's not entirely, 'No, I don't allow hunting on my land' by all landowners, but it sure doesn't hurt to take a weekend or when you're on the way home to stop and ask the folks who live on those properties. It may not happen overnight, but talking with them over a period of time and especially not the day before season or in your camo clothes to ask for permission.
Heck, without trying, I was given permission to over 3500 acres adjacent to Fayette County lake and then across the highway all the way to the river with over 12 large ponds to hunt on and scattered throughout both tracts. Hunting, trapping & fishing permission was given to me over 8 years ago and I plan to utilize it this year for the first time.
You got to get out and meet a few folks and get to know them and they you before some trust between the two parties is secured. If you respect their land, they'll take notice and should have access for years to come. Always remember them during the Holidays (Thanksgiving, Christmas, New Years, etc.) and they'll always be appreciative.
The Colorado River below Austin headed East or South...kinda meanders a little, is worth scouting for sure.
